Teak Deck Repair in Seattle, WA
Teak deck rep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the beauty and functionality of teak wood surfaces on boats, docks, and patios. These projects often involve replacing damaged or rotted planks, sanding and refinishing worn areas, and sealing the wood to protect against moisture and weathering. Property owners typically seek these services to improve the appearance of their teak decks, extend their lifespan, and ensure safety by addressing issues like splinters or loose boards.
Before requesting teak deck repair, homeowners should understand the extent of damage or wear present on their surfaces and whether repairs involve simple refinishing or more extensive replacements. It’s also helpful to consider the type of finish or sealant used, as well as any specific aesthetic preferences, to ensure the repair work aligns with the overall look of the property. Proper assessment and planning can help maintain the durability and visual appeal of teak surfaces over time.

Teak Deck Repair Questions
What types of damage can be repaired on a teak deck? Common issues include cracks, gouges, discoloration, and loose or lifting planks that can be restored or replaced for a smooth, functional surface.
How is a teak deck repair typically performed? Repairs often involve removing damaged sections, sanding and refinishing the surface, and replacing any compromised planks to ensure durability and appearance.
Can damaged teak decks be restored to their original look? Yes, many repairs focus on cleaning, sanding, and refinishing to bring back the natural beauty of the teak surface.
What should property owners consider before repairing a teak deck? It's important to assess the extent of damage, choose appropriate repair methods, and ensure proper sealing to protect against future wear.
